SAINT LUCIA RECORDS 54 NEW COVID-19 CASES

Friday October 22nd 2021, Saint Lucia confirms a total of 54 new cases of COVID-19. These cases were processed on Thursday, October 21, 2021 at the Ezra Long Laboratory from a total of 272 samples which were collected between October 20 and October 21, 2021. This number of positive cases makes up 19.8% of all the samples processed on that date.

Twenty seven (27) of the recorded cases are from the Bordelais Correctional Facility.

The Ministry of Health also reports one (1) new COVID-19 death, a 57-year-old male from the Castries district.

Confirmation was also received of the recovery of 44 individuals diagnosed with COVID-19.

To date, a total of 36,564 individuals have received the first dose of the AstraZeneca COVID-19 vaccine and 31,102 have received the second dose. A total of 13,370 individuals have received the first dose and 8,043 individuals have received the second dose of the Pfizer vaccine.
